COVID-19 Vaccine effectiveness and hesitancy study in Healthcare Workers of Max Group of Hospitals

â??A prospective, longitudinal, observational, postlicensure vaccine evaluation study to assess the effectiveness of COVID-19 vaccine among the Healthcare workers of Max group of hospitalsâ??

Eligibility

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: • HCWs of Max group of hospitals, irrespective of age and gender • HCWs who are being offered Govt. of India approved COVID-19 vaccines Covishield or COVAXIN

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: Refusal to give informed consent, or contraindication to venipuncture.

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
Seropositivity in participants after vaccinationTimepoint: 7, 14, 28, 45, 90 days after vaccination, may be extended further

Secondary

MeasureTime frame
Effectiveness of COVID-19 vaccinesTimepoint: 30 days, 90 days, may be extended further
